Re: glib2.0 causing some build errors in Hirsute

glib 2.67.4-1 is also blocked on https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1916701 So the
latest glib2.0 release without regressions was 2.67.2. Realistically it looks
like we're stuck on 2.66 for hirsute, although 2.67.2 should work (fingers crossed).

>> Hi,
>> this is an FYI in case other packages FTBFS as well (in my case qemu)
>> in Hirsute-proposed.
>> There is a change in libglib2.0-dev 2.66.4-1 to 2.67.4-1 which makes
>> it break build if it is included in an "extern C" context.

>> The TL;DR is no mitigation will be applied, but in turn that means we
>> need to fix all problematic packages in Hirsute to avoid becoming an
>> FTBFS.
>>
>> Remember this case if you see build issues like:
>>
>> ../../disas/arm-a64.cc
>> In file included from /usr/include/glib-2.0/glib/gmacros.h:241,
>> from /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/glib-2.0/include/glibconfig.h:9,
>> from /usr/include/glib-2.0/glib/gtypes.h:32,
>> from /usr/include/glib-2.0/glib/galloca.h:32,
>> from /usr/include/glib-2.0/glib.h:30,
>> from /<<BUILDDIR>>/qemu-5.2+dfsg/include/glib-compat.h:32,
>> from /<<BUILDDIR>>/qemu-5.2+dfsg/include/qemu/osdep.h:126,
>> from ../../disas/arm-a64.cc:21:
>> /usr/include/c++/10/type_traits:56:3: error: template with C linkage
>> 56 | template<typename _Tp, _Tp __v>
>> | ^~~~~~~~
>> ../../disas/arm-a64.cc:20:1: note: 'extern "C"' linkage started here
>> 20 | extern "C" {
>> | ^~~~~~~~~~
